MIAMI-DADE COUNTY, Fla. – Firefighters with Miami-Dade Fire Rescue saved a kitten Monday night as they were leaving a scene at Northwest 12th Court and Northwest 79th Street.
Crews had heard the kitten crying, and followed the sound only to discover it was tied in a plastic bag, and discarded in the bushes, authorities said.

The kitten is 2 or 3 weeks weeks old, and was given the name Christine after the heroine in "Phantom of the Opera" and one of the firefighters who saved her.
Christine has been taken to the Humane Society of Broward County and will be eligible for adoption in a couple of weeks.
